This is a hand-coloured original copper engraving of the genealogical tree of English monarchs from Principum Christianorum stemmata by ALBIZZI, Antonio (1547-1626), published c.1620. It comes beautifully framed in gilt moulding with canvas slip.

The Principum Christianorum stemmata contained 46 full- or double-page illustrations of genealogies engraved by Custos Dominicus (Antwerp c.1560 – 1615 Augsburg). First published in Augsburg in 1612, this is the author's most celebrated work. The highly elaborate and decorative engravings show the family trees of the royal and noble houses of Europe incorporating portraits and coats-of-arms against a backdrop of city panoramas taken from Braun & Hogenberg's Civitates Orbis Terrarum.

The family tree of the English royal family commences with Matilda, the daughter of Henry I, whose second marriage was to Geoffrey of Anjou. Their son eventually succeeded to the English throne as Henry II in 1154. A third of the way up on the left-hand side of the trunk is an engraving of the destroyed Palace of Nonsuch, which Henry VIII had built in 1538 in the vicinity of Kingston-upon-Thames. Portraits of James I and his wife, Anna of Denmark, occupy the cartouche flanked by cherubs at the top left. Their three children, including Charles, who later became Charles I, are the last descendants to be shown on the family tree.

The Italian jurist and genealogist Albizzi was born in Florence in 1547. Little is known of his life. In 1576 he was in the service of Cardinal-Archduke Andreas of Austria. In 1585 he converted to Lutheranism. From 1608 on he spent the rest of his life in the Protestant Imperial City of Kempten (Bavaria), where he died in 1626.
